2. This course provides a unique opportunity to share educational experience with
students from the United States and West. The medium for this shared experience was
videoconferences (thirteen conferences) had been held over the internet with different
classes from different American institutions. It was a chance not only to read, share
and discuss the same texts but also encounter the apparent cultural other over the
internet. Exploring the question of our relationship to the other- especially how our
perceptions of the other have developed over time and how they continue to influence
the economic political interaction between “East” and “West” today
